Abstract

Community interest in batik art has increased from time to time, in line with the increase in batik production in Pekalongan. It will impact the waste produced as well. The batik waste without processing causes pollution and environmental damage. Phytoremediation actions can be used as a form of solution to manage the waste pollution. The purpose of this article is to examine the practice of Q. S. Al-Baqarah verse 30 in batik waste by phytoremediation using Water hyacinth (Eichornia crassipes). This article used literature review and self-observation methods to construct the data based on evidence. The review covers 25 journal articles published after 2010 in Bahasa from Goggle Scholar, Research Gate, and Google Books. Based on the results, the phytoremediation of Pekalongan batik waste using water hyacinth can be applied. This is a way of implementing the human mandate as caliph on earth in protecting the environment.

Abstract

Artifact is a structure or appearance that deviates from what should normally be seen on a radiograph (Walz-Flannigan, 2018). Artifacts can originate from various sources such as the Imaging Plate (IP), X-Ray machine, user errors, and foreign objects. All of these factors mentioned can be sources of artifacts. The aim of this research is to identify the factors and the most significant factor causing artifacts in radiographic results. This study employs a qualitative research approach utilizing a survey method. The research was conducted from June to July 2023 at RSUD Dr. Moewardi Surakarta. Data collection methods included direct observation, documentation, and interviews. The study involved 4 radiographers and 2 radiology specialist doctors as respondents. Subsequently, the collected data were processed, tabulated, and presented in the form of pie charts to draw conclusions. The research results indicate that the primary causes of artifacts in the Radiology Department at RSUD Dr. Moewardi Surakarta are: 1. Foreign objects, 2. Imaging Plate (IP), and 3. X-Ray machine. This is supported by the respective percentages of artifacts found: foreign objects 77%, Imaging Plate (IP) 19%, and X-Ray machine 4%.

Abstract

Radiation workers, who routinely utilize radiation sources, face a high risk due to prolonged exposure to low doses of radiation. The radiation dose for radiation workers must remain low to not exceed the specified dose limits. The specified dose limits for radiation workers is 20 mSv per year or 100 mSv within 5 years. This study aims to determine the radiation dose outcomes received by radiation workers and their correlation with the number of radiological examinations in the last 5 years at the Radiology Department of RSUD Wonosari. The research was conducted as a quantitative study with a survey approach, and the data were obtained from the receipt of film badge usage reports over a period of five years, as well as data on the number of radiological examinations conducted over the same five-year period in the Radiology Department of RSUD Wonosari. The results of the study indicate that the radiation dose received by radiology personnel at RSUD Wonosari in the last 5 years does not exceed the specified dose limits set by and has a low correlation with the number of radiology examinations conducted in the facility.

Abstract

Islamic education has had an important role since the time of the Prophet Muhammad ﷺ until now. Generation Z or the younger generation plays a key role in changing the governance structure in a country. This article discusses the challenges and potential of Islamic education in facing the development of modern technology. Surveys show that generation Z's moral and moral education tends to be neglected, focusing on modern education, and lacking attention to moral values. Islamic religious education is faced with the challenge of utilizing technology effectively so as not to be left behind by western education. This article proposes the integration of technology curriculum in Islamic religious education, the use of educational applications, and paying attention to the impact of the transformation of Islamic education on the character and morals of generation Z. The research method used is library research with a text analysis approach and related information. Data sources involve scientific books, journals, scientific research, case studies, and other related sources of information. As a result, Generation Z has certain characteristics, such as inclusiveness, independence and realism. The use of technology in Islamic religious learning among generation Z shows positive potential, but also faces challenges, such as short attention spans and dependence on teachers. Technology curriculum integration needs to pay attention to learning independence and maintaining religious values. Although positive impacts include creativity and wider access, there are potential negative impacts such as loss of depth of religious understanding and social isolation. Therefore, there needs to be cooperation between educators, government and parents to design a balanced educational strategy in facing the transformation of Islamic education for generation Z.

Abstract

Butterflies act as bioindicators and pollinators of the environment. Ecotourism development poses a threat to butterfly life due to high human activity and land degradation. This study aims to determine the diversity of butterflies (Rhopalocera), diversity index, evenness index, dominance index, similarity index, and abiotic parameters at each sampling location. The data was collected at Tlogo Putri, settlements, and Tankaman Natural Park, whose location selection was based on purposive sampling and using the point count method. Based on the research obtained 55 species with a total of 294 individuals, diversity index (TP: 2.88; P: 2.51; TNP: 2.66), evenness index (TP: 0.86; P: 0.75; TNP: 0.84), dominance index (TP: 0.08; P: 0.14; TNP: 0.09), species similarity index (TP & P: 46.42; TP & TNP: 27.45). Abiotic parameters in the ecotourism area of Kaliurang Timur Hamlet are altitude of 814-889 meters above sea level, temperature of 26-28°C, air humidity of 10-45%, light intensity of 7571-4877x10 lux, wind speed of 0-1 m/s, and rainfall of 0-20. The conclusion of this study is that 55 species of Rhopalocera order were found, the diversity index is moderate, the evenness index is high, the dominance index and the similarity index are low at each sampling location. Abiotic parameters measured were in the normal range for Rhopalocera life in the ecotourism area of Kaliurang Timur Hamlet.
